梧州市下小河流域水生态补偿初探及政策建议

摘要: 以梧州市下小河流域为例,提出了下小河流域水生态补偿内容、途径、方式、补偿主体与客体和标准,从补偿范围、类型、内容和方式4个方面初步建立了下小河流域水生态补偿框架体系。结合目前国内关于水生态补偿的现状和研究成果,提出了实施水生态补偿的6点政策建议:一是建立健全水生态补偿立法;二是把握水生态补偿的几个重要关系;三是提高财政转移支付力度,拓宽资金来源;四是完善水生态补偿的管理体制;五是加强公众对水生态补偿的认知与参与;六是加强水生态补偿科学研究与试点工作。水生态补偿作为生态补偿的关键环节,关系到我国水生态文明建设实施的具体成效。研究结果可为梧州市水生态补偿乃至区域水生态补偿机制构建提供一定的科学依据。
